text: Lower Shuckburgh is a small village and former civil parish, now in the parish of Upper and Lower Shuckburgh, in the Stratford-on-Avon district, in eastern Warwickshire, England. In 1961 the parish had a population of 74. On 1 April 1988 the parish was abolished to form "Upper and Lower Shuckburgh". The village lies on the A425 road between Southam and Daventry.
